I have never used a mesh wheel - but lots of the members here use them with no problems. Some people will say that they cause bumblefoot, but this is only caused by mice being made to walk on mesh floors all the time, not mesh wheels.
Meshed wheels are safe for mice. The barred wheels, however, aren't.

I've been using mesh wheels for six years and have never had any mouse get their feet stuck... Even tiny, two-three week old babies ran on the wheels with no injuries. Never heard any stories of feet getting caught in mesh either. The wheels with bars are the dangerous ones.

I have one for my mice too and so far no problems. I found using coconut oil to grease it really helps stop the squeaking and I only have to reapply it after scrubbing the wheel with hot soapy water. For some reason olive oil did not help at all.
